Cefim Products side effects
Common
Side Effects of Cefim are Nausea, Diarrhea, Vomiting, Loose stools, Flatulence, Abdominal pain, Dyspepsia.
How Cefim Products work
Cefixime is an antibiotic. It kills the bacteria by preventing them from forming the bacterial protective covering (cell wall) which is needed for them to survive.
In Depth Information for Cefim Products
- Your doctor has prescribed Cefim to cure your infection and improve your symptoms.
- Do not skip any doses and finish the full course of treatment even if you feel better. Stopping it early may make the infection harder to treat.
- Take it with food to avoid an upset stomach.
- Diarrhea may occur as a side effect but should stop when your course is complete. Inform your doctor if it does not stop or if you find blood in your stools.
- Discontinue Cefim and inform your doctor immediately if you get a rash, itchy skin, swelling of face and mouth, or have difficulty in breathing.

Frequently asked questions about Cefim Products
Q. What is Cefim 100mg Tablet DT used for, and how does it work?
Cefim 100mg Tablet DT is an antibiotic used to treat bacterial infections such as infections of the throat, lungs, urinary tract, ears, skin, and certain sexually transmitted infections. It contains cefixime, which works by stopping the growth of bacteria that cause infection. This allows the body to clear the infection and improves symptoms over time.
Q. How long should I take Cefim 100mg Tablet DT, and how should it be taken?
Cefim 100mg Tablet DT should be taken in the dose and duration advised by your doctor, usually for about 7–14 days, depending on the infection. Swallow it with water at the time recommended by your doctor. If it causes stomach upset, it may be taken after food. Complete the full course even if you start feeling better earlier, and avoid stopping it on your own.
Q. What should I do if I do not get better after using Cefim 100mg Tablet DT?
Inform your doctor if you do not feel better even after completing the full course of Cefim 100mg Tablet DT. You should also seek medical advice if your symptoms get worse while taking it. Do not stop, restart, or change the dose on your own without consulting your doctor.
Q. Can Cefim 100mg Tablet DT cause diarrhea?
Yes, Cefim 100mg Tablet DT may sometimes cause diarrhea. As an antibiotic, it kills harmful bacteria but may also affect the beneficial bacteria in the intestines, which can lead to loose stools. If diarrhea becomes severe or persistent, contact your doctor.
Q. What should I do if I forget a dose of Cefim 100mg Tablet DT?
If you miss a dose of Cefim 100mg Tablet DT, take it as soon as you remember. If it is almost time for your next scheduled dose, skip the missed one and continue with your regular schedule. Do not take a double dose to make up for the missed one because this may increase the risk of side effects.
Q. Is Cefim 100mg Tablet DT safe for everyone?
Cefim 100mg Tablet DT is generally safe when used as prescribed by a doctor. However, people with kidney problems or liver disease should use it cautiously. Medical advice is also important during pregnancy or breastfeeding. If you notice unusual symptoms or worsening of your condition, consult your doctor.
Q. Can Cefim 100mg Tablet DT interact with other medicines?
Yes, Cefim 100mg Tablet DT may interact with other medicines. Always inform your doctor about all medicines you are taking, including over-the-counter products and supplements. Certain medicines may increase side effects or reduce effectiveness, so medical advice is important before combining treatments.
Q. When should Cefim 100mg Tablet DT be taken or used?
Cefim 100mg Tablet DT should be used only for the condition and duration prescribed by your doctor. Take it at the time recommended by your doctor. If it causes stomach discomfort, your doctor may advise taking it after meals and maintaining good hydration.
Q. Can Cefim 100mg Tablet DT be taken with food or after meals?
Cefim 100mg Tablet DT may be taken with or without food, depending on your doctor’s advice. Some people prefer taking it after meals to reduce stomach irritation. Follow your doctor’s instructions regarding the timing of doses with meals.
Q. What side effects can occur with Cefim 100mg Tablet DT?
Cefim 100mg Tablet DT may cause side effects such as stomach upset, nausea, diarrhea, dizziness, headache, or mild skin rash in some people. These effects are usually mild and temporary. Stop using the medicine and seek medical help if you develop a severe rash, breathing difficulty, swelling of the face, fainting, or severe diarrhea.
Q. How long does Cefim 100mg Tablet DT take to work?
Cefim 100mg Tablet DT usually begins working soon after starting treatment, but noticeable improvement in symptoms may take a few days. Continue taking the medicine for the full course prescribed by your doctor, even if you start feeling better earlier. If symptoms do not improve or worsen, consult your doctor.
